  9. usasma Win User
    I got the 635 yesterday. It's about the size of an iPhone 5s
    I first had to update/download all the apps that they hadn't installed at the factory.
    Then I had to install 8.1
    Then I got to install the Win10TP

    So far, so good. I don't have much experience with Windows Phone, but did play with 8 and 8.1 for a week or so recently.
    Win10TP doesn't seem much different to me.

    My biggest complaint is that I can't make the News tile big enough to go full-width on the screen (as it was in 8.1)

    My biggest pleasant surprise was the redesigned settings menu - it's shorter than the (seemingly) endless list in Windows Phone 8.1, but now you've gotta dig to find the things that you want.
